Understanding Normal Blood Sugar Ranges

Normal blood sugar ranges vary depending on when the measurement is taken – fasting, before a meal, or after a meal. Additionally, the target ranges may differ for individuals with diabetes and those without. It's essential to understand these ranges to effectively monitor and manage your blood sugar levels.

Normal Blood Sugar Ranges for Non-Diabetics:

| Time of Measurement | Normal Range (mg/dL) | Normal Range (mmol/L) | | :---------------------- | :----------------------- | :----------------------- | | Fasting | 70-99 | 3.9-5.5 | | Before a Meal | 70-99 | 3.9-5.5 | | 1-2 Hours After a Meal | Less than 140 | Less than 7.8 |

Blood Sugar Ranges for Individuals with Diabetes:

Target blood sugar ranges for individuals with diabetes are slightly different, as the goal is to manage blood sugar effectively while minimizing the risk of both hyperglycemia and hypoglycemia.

| Time of Measurement | Target Range (mg/dL) | Target Range (mmol/L) | | :---------------------- | :----------------------- | :----------------------- | | Fasting | 80-130 | 4.4-7.2 | | Before a Meal | 80-130 | 4.4-7.2 | | 1-2 Hours After a Meal | Less than 180 | Less than 10.0 |

Note: These target ranges are general guidelines. Individual targets should be set in consultation with a healthcare provider, considering specific health needs and treatment plans.

Factors Influencing Blood Sugar Levels

Several factors can influence blood sugar levels, including diet, physical activity, stress, medications, and overall health conditions. Understanding these factors is crucial for effective blood sugar management.

Dietary Factors:

  • Carbohydrate Intake: Carbohydrates are the primary source of glucose in the body. The type and amount of carbohydrates consumed can significantly impact blood sugar levels.
  • Fiber Intake: High-fiber foods are digested more slowly, leading to a more gradual rise in blood sugar levels.
  • Processed Foods: Processed foods often contain high amounts of sugar and refined carbohydrates, which can cause rapid spikes in blood sugar.

Physical Activity:

  • Exercise: Regular physical activity helps improve insulin sensitivity, allowing cells to use glucose more effectively, thereby lowering blood sugar levels.
  • Sedentary Behavior: Prolonged periods of inactivity can contribute to insulin resistance and higher blood sugar levels.

Stress and Illness:

  • Stress: Stress hormones, such as cortisol and adrenaline, can increase blood sugar levels.
  • Illness: Infections and illnesses can also raise blood sugar levels, as the body releases glucose to fuel the immune system.

Medications:

  • Diabetes Medications: Insulin and other diabetes medications are designed to lower blood sugar levels.
  • Other Medications: Certain medications, such as corticosteroids and diuretics, can raise blood sugar levels.

Regular blood sugar monitoring is a cornerstone of diabetes management and is also beneficial for those looking to optimize their health. Several methods and tools are available for monitoring blood sugar levels at home.

Glucose Meters:

Glucose meters are the most common tool for monitoring blood sugar. They require a small blood sample, typically obtained by pricking a fingertip. The meter then displays the blood sugar level.

  • Accuracy: Modern glucose meters are highly accurate but can be affected by factors like temperature, humidity, and user technique.
  • Frequency: Monitoring frequency depends on individual needs and treatment plans, ranging from once a day to multiple times per day.

Continuous Glucose Monitoring (CGM) Systems:

CGM systems involve wearing a small sensor under the skin that continuously measures glucose levels. These systems provide real-time data, trends, and alerts for high and low blood sugar levels.

  • Benefits: CGM systems offer a more comprehensive view of blood sugar levels and can help identify patterns and trends that may be missed with intermittent fingerstick testing.
  • Usage: CGMs are particularly useful for individuals with type 1 diabetes or those with unstable blood sugar levels.

A1C Test:

The A1C test provides an average of blood sugar levels over the past 2-3 months. It is a valuable tool for assessing long-term blood sugar control.

  • Target Range: For individuals with diabetes, the target A1C level is typically below 7%.
  • Frequency: A1C tests are usually performed every 3-6 months.

The Role of Medications in Blood Sugar Management

For individuals with diabetes, medications are often a crucial part of managing blood sugar levels. Several types of medications are available, each working in different ways to lower blood sugar.

Types of Diabetes Medications:

  • Insulin: Used to replace the insulin that the body is unable to produce.
  • Metformin: Reduces glucose production in the liver and improves insulin sensitivity.
  • Sulfonylureas: Stimulate the pancreas to release more insulin.
  • DPP-4 Inhibitors: Help to increase insulin secretion and decrease glucagon secretion.
  • SGLT2 Inhibitors: Help the kidneys to remove glucose from the body through urine.
